STCW Basic Safety Training Revalidation
Resolve Academy’s Basic Safety Training Revalidation Course allows students to demonstrate the skills needed to revalidate their STCW Certification as amended in 2010. Through this course, students continue enhancing their basic safety training knowledge. Through this course, students learn to prevent accidents, injuries, and harm to our environment. Students learn to function safely and harmoniously in the chain of command; and in case of a fire emergency, react in the correct manner.
Students MUST show a valid STCW 2010 certification within the last 5 years, and have maintained at least 1 year (360 days) sea service with continuing training during the sea service period. To pass this course, students must be present and complete all practical exercises. The STCW revalidation components that will be covered in this course are:
- Basic Fire Fighting (STCW 2010)
- Personal Survival Techniques (STCW 2010)
STCW standards:
- STCW Section A-VI/1, 46 CFR 11.302(d)(2), and 46 CFR 12.602(d)(2)
- STCW as amended 2010, Section A-VI/1, 46 CFR 11.302(d) and 46 CFR 12.602(d)(1)
A mariner who successfully completes the course will satisfy the continuing competency requirements for Personal Survival Techniques and Fire Prevention and Fire Fighting in STCW Section A-VI/1, 46 CFR 11.302(d) and 46 CFR 12.602(d), provided that they have at least 1 year of sea service in the last 5 years.
